When the power head and cooling system temperatures reach 145 the Vernatherm control element opens the thermostat valve, allowing heated water to pass through the water dischargeThe drop in cooling system pressure caused by the opening of the thermostat valve causes the pressure valve to close, preventing cooling system water from being recirculated through the water pump and allowing fresh water to be drawn through the water intakeThis action provides perfect water jacket temperatures in any water and any weatherTEMPERATURE SWITCH heat switch, installed in the head of the No3 cylinder, is in series with warning light on the control panelShould an irregularity develop in the cooling system and cause abnormal water jacket temperatures, the switch closes the warning light circuitSee Figure 5-5The switch may be checked by submerging it in hot oilUsing test light to check the contacts and thermometer to check oil temperature, the contacts should be found to close at temperature of 211 60 and open at 175 7See Figure 5-6 Figure 5-5Removing Heat Switch
